This paper reconciles diverse efficiency measures to characterize the operating performance of the National Innovation System (NIS) in 33 Asian and European countries. NIS efficiency rating should be considered as a key element for achieving greater innovation and competitive advantages. This study applies the data envelopment analysis (DEA) approach with the traditional DEA models, bilateral models, and critical performance measures, respectively, combing multiple outputs and inputs to measure the magnitude of performance difference between the countries. Empirical results indicate that the overall technical inefficiencies of the NIS activities in these countries are primarily due to the pure technical inefficiencies rather than the scale inefficiencies. Korea and Taiwan perform very well on their NISs and rank numbers 1 and 2 respectively on the Asian list, while Romania ranks number 1 among the European countries. In addition, the Asian countries are generally better performers than the European countries in production activities. Finally, the key input/output influencing the countries' NIS performance have been identified. The innovative features of Korea, Taiwan and Romania are also discussed.

This paper examines the efficiency of the innovation system in the Czech Republic compared to other European Union countries. The analysis is based on a data envelopment method using a model containing innovation drivers, knowledge creation and indicators of innovation and entrepreneurship as inputs, and intellectual property and application assets producing outputs of the national innovation systems of selected European countries. The data envelopment analysis method focuses on non-parametric linear programming, examining the relative performance and efficiency of particular units under a constant return to scale, converting inputs into outputs as variables of modelling. The measured technical efficiency indicates a difference in performance of innovation systems of selected countries of the European Union and compares an obtained score in efficiency evaluated in the model. The Czech Republic belongs to the moderate group in terms of innovation performance; its national innovation system is characterised by weaknesses in intellectual assets and research. The article considers the current and future systems for assessing the effectiveness of the use of state resources to create a national innovation system as a factor in improving the economic security of the state, the author develops a methodological approach to assessing the effectiveness of the use of state resources to create a national innovation system. The cyclical development of the world economy in the conditions of globalization is connected, first of all, with the change of technological structures, as well as with the provision of competitiveness for all levels of economic management. In the domestic and foreign economic literature, there is an idea of the national innovation system, which covers all types of economic objects in the country with innovations, increasing their competitiveness, and, thus, the national economy as a whole, and also directly affects the increase in the level of economic security of the country. Most developed countries and many developing countries have already established or are in the process of establishing their national innovation systems, built either on the basis of models already known and tested in other countries, or new, unique models for building innovation systems. The differences between these models of creation of national innovation systems of different countries are, both in the levels of economic objects, which are the basis of innovative breakthrough, and in the degree of use of public resources: "centralized model", based on public resources, or "market model", or a mixed model of "public-private partnership". These issues are the basis for consideration of the presented article. The methodological basis for writing the article was modern scientific research methods, including: dialectical method, method of system analysis, methods of analogy, comparative analysis, expert methods, structural-functional and normative approaches.

The article once again emphasizes scientific and technological (innovative) development as a process fundamental to ensuring the competitiveness of the national economy and its structural modernization. The key areas of public administration and corporate management in the field of improving the competitiveness of the domestic economy are noted. The conditions of harmonious interaction of various levels of management of the formed national innovation system are determined. The list of management actions to implement these conditions is systematized. The content of the innovation value chain as a set of successive stages of work is revealed: from a scientific and technical idea to obtaining a production result. The principles of the formation and development of corporate innovation systems have been developed, involving companies taking into account the requirements of national competitiveness priorities in business development strategies.

The article analyzes the main indicators of the evolution of the domestic economy and its industrial complex in the past year (in January — November 2019). It Identifies trends in this evolution, including negative trends that determine the preservation of reproductive threats in 2020: sluggishness, instability and low quality of economic growth. The main reasons for the fact that the objective resource capabilities of the macro level were clearly not used enough to effectively solve the urgent problems of technological modernization of the economy and increase people’s welfare are established. The main reason is the poor quality of public administration, including imperfect strategic planning and industrial policy; there is still no modern national innovation system in the country. Accordingly, recommendations for improving the quality of state regulation in its specified components are justified. The recommended measures, according to the author, will help the economy to move to a trajectory of rapid, sustainable and high-quality growth.

Influences from the modern business environment indicate the need for the incorporation of sustainability concepts from an innovation system perspective. In the presented research, we emphasize the energy efficiency concept within the frame of sustainability and innovation. The aim of this research was to underline and explore the relationships between innovation, energy efficiency, and sustainability in the construction industry. To answer the research questions, a questionnaire was created to explore the impact of the energy efficiency certification process on the innovation behavior of construction industry enterprises in Serbia. The results show that energy efficiency has supported innovation, and that there exists a relationship between sustainability and innovativeness in the construction industry. Applying energy efficiency passports has influenced the co-operation of enterprises in the construction sector and other actors in the national innovation system in Serbia. The innovation concept demonstrates that enterprises in the construction industry should be observed as a part of the wider picture—the national innovation system. In turn, the specific context of a particular national innovation system should be seen within the wider picture of national innovation systems of Central and Eastern European Countries (CEECs).
